Harbour Oysters

The Harbour Oysters programme utilises existing marine infrastructure to install large scale installations of native oysters in ports and harbours. Started in Emsworth – a town with a deep oyster heritage – by two local sisters, the programme initially expanded throughout Chichester Harbour and is now working with sites and partners throughout the Solent and south coast.Installing on existing jetties and quays, focuses efforts on some of the most environmentally impacted areas of the region, and provides access to, and support from, coastal communities to deliver a proactive solution to our degraded marine ecosystems.
The targeted approach to water filtration addresses local concerns around water quality while providing large-scale broodstock nurseries to support the restoration of regional wild stocks and wider ecosystem rehabilitation.
Harbour Oysters aims to drive accountability for, and investment in, local marine environments to promote a more sustainable future for coastal communities.
